Kendra Sunderland Appears at Cam Con

LOS ANGELES — Kendra Sunderland is appearing at Cam Con in Miami Beach today through Sunday. The “Library Girl” will be networking and meeting fans alongside companies Play with Me and Cams.

“I’m excited to be reunited with my friends and coworkers at Play with Me and Cams this weekend in sunny Miami Beach!” Sunderland said. “They are the people who helped make me, and my website www.PlaywithKendra.com, what it is today, and for that I am forever grateful. We are looking forward to meeting all of the fans and ladies who are interested in becoming cam girls themselves.”

Launched in 2014, Cam Con (formerly known as Camming Con) is a national convention, where websites, studio partners, models, fans, and overlapping businesses come together annually. 

As Cam Con returns to Miami Beach at SLS South Beach, new events include a Friday pool set with DJ Jessie Andrews, who recently performed at the Ultra Music Festival. A Fan Day Experience event will be held at Club Mansion from 4-8 p.m. Saturday and a Saturday Night Blowout Party will be held at E11ven, with a DJ set by The EC Twins.
